In Windows Vista there's a screen capture tool. If you are looking to take screen shots of your desktop screen follow these easy steps to access the snipping tool.Go to start and search for snip then choose snipping tool.From there are a few options to take a snapshot and edit it.When you are ready press Ctrl+C to copy it and use Ctrl+V to paste it into another program or save it as .png,.gif or .jpeg.You can use these shots in your videos!
